Chill Norway was founded in 2004 by two sisters, Line Gaarud Houge and Nanna Gaarud. The duo are in their mid thirties and mothers of two; their goal was to create a brand that represented themselves and their lifestyle.

Liike, a shop in Helsinki, has just celebrated its tenth anniversary with an amazing group collection called Deninmalism. It’s not often that you get a chance to compare several designers’ signature styles in the same material and the same collection.

The collections under Liisa Kotilainen’s AINO brand are designed for kinds of women, not just the tall and pencil-thin model types. Accordingly, most AINO pieces are available in sizes from XS up to XXL

Founded by independent Danish designer Ann Wiberg in 2002, the Trash-Couture company makes its entire collection out of silk, tulle. The precious garments are complimented with couture embroideries, vintage laces and semi-precious stones.

A sneak preview of this weekend’s Stockholm Burlesque Festival took place Wednesday evening at the Pom Pom Parlour shop on the third floor of the PUB department store.

Now that winter is rearing its hoary head in Scandinavia it is time to look for something to keep your ribs from turning into icicles. One option is this trim parka, available in models for both guys and girls, which hip-hop singer Petter designed for Tenson
